Are tips considered Qualified Wages in order to determine the renewal Community Employment Credit?

0

No. Wages are defined in IRC section 1397 by reference to IRC section 51, which in turn defines them by reference to IRC section 3306(b). Because tips are counted as wages under IRC section 3306(s), not IRC section 3306(b), tips do not count as wages for figuring the Renewal Community employment credit.
